Abstract
The invention discloses a kind of intelligent fire-pretection systems Internet-based, more particularly to fire-fighting domain, including intelligent terminal, the emergency button unit being connect with intelligent terminal, intelligent gateway, comprehensive camera shooting Sound Monitoring System, fire extinguishing unit and the main control chip being set in intelligent terminal;The emergency button unit is specially the indoor disposable emergency button being independently arranged, and serves as the starter of intelligent terminal, and control intelligent terminal is opened and closed, and the output end of the emergency button unit and the input terminal of intelligent terminal connect.The present invention is by being docked the intelligent terminal for being used for fire-fighting with Fire Command Center using internet, when fire carries out the disaster relief, it can be linked up in time with Fire Command Center, and obtain the real-time instruction of Fire Command Center, it saves to fire, improves the fire-fighting efficiency of fire, user can accurately and effectively carry out fire-fighting work, spoilage is reduced, the damage of public property is reduced.

Working principle of the present invention:
Referring to Figure of description 1, when fire occurs for user's floor, fire detector converts the feature physical quantity of fire
It for electric signal and is transmitted, the fire characteristic electric signal transmission that detection unit 9 detects fire detector to intelligent terminal 1
Inside, and receive receipt signal control buzzer and alarm, user presses disposable emergency button after hearing alarm signal, answers
Comprehensive camera shooting Sound Monitoring System 4 starting that anxious pushbutton unit 2 connects, landed comprehensive camera shooting language automatically by lifting device
Sound monitoring system 4, then connects Fire Command Center 11, and comprehensive camera shooting Sound Monitoring System 4 starts the real-time of typing user
Video information carries out video communication, fire-fighting through 3 real-time Transmission of intelligent gateway to Fire Command Center 11, with Fire Command Center 11
Command centre 11 can provide emergency plan to it according to field condition, and guide user to control its fire behavior, fire-fighting command
The emergency plan that center 11 is formulated is played out by display screen and loudspeaker, completes fire relief;
Referring to Figure of description 1-2, when fire behavior is unable to control, Fire Command Center 11 is obtained by positioning unit 6 and is used
Location information where family informs the essence that fire-fighting unmanned plane 12 needs to put out a fire to the transmission instruction of fire-fighting unmanned plane 12 on balcony
Level is set, and is controlled fire-fighting unmanned plane 12 and started, and reads the corridor knot stored in storage unit 10 by main control chip 5
It after structure information and floor information, compares, obtains detailed in user's floor with the location information of unmanned plane positioning unit detection
Thin information sends flare maneuver order to fire-fighting unmanned plane 12, controls flight of the fire-fighting unmanned plane 12 in floor, and control and swash
Light cutter cuts corridor and indoor glass, is then precisely put out a fire to fire source, and disaster relief operation is completed.
